Abstract
In an image sending apparatus for sending an image input from an external apparatus, the input image is displayed on display means. In the case where the input image is unnecessary, the image can be designated as an unnecessary image and not sent. The unnecessary image is designated by moving display of accompanying information of the image to an unnecessary image list in the display means. In an image transmission information display apparatus for displaying transmission information on a screen for confirmation of a transmission status of a medical image to be sent to a plurality of addressees, an image list is displayed on the screen. After transmission processing of the medical image to all the addressees has been finished, a transmission processing end status is displayed indicating the end of the transmission processing to all the addressees, in an information display area of the image in the image list. After the transmission of the medical image to all the addressees has been completed normally, a transmission completion status is displayed, indicating the normal completion in the information display area. When the transmission of any one of the addressees was unsuccessful, an unsuccessful transmission status is displayed indicating the unsuccessful transmission to any one of the addressees, in the information display area.
